Vapor barrier installation services involve the placement of specialized membranes designed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ings. These barriers are typically installed in areas prone to high humidity or potential water intrusion, such as basements, crawl spaces, or underneath concrete slabs. The installation process generally includes preparing the surface, ensuring it is clean and dry, and then applying or laying down the vapor barrier material securely to create an effective moisture barrier. Proper installation is crucial to ensure the vapor barrier functions effectively and provides long-lasting protection against moisture-related issues.
One of the primary problems vapor barrier services help address is excess moisture that can lead to m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age. Moisture intrusion often results from ground moisture seeping through foundation walls or floors, especially in areas with poor drainage or high water tables. Installing a vapor barrier helps mitigate these issues by blocking the transfer of moisture into interior spaces, which can improve indoor air quality and reduce the risk of damage to insulation, flooring, and other building components. This service can be particularly beneficial in regions with high humidity or properties experiencing ongoing moisture problems.

The overview below groups typical Vapor Barrier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rochelle,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of vapor barrier materials typically ranges from $0.25 to $0.75 per square foot. For example, installing a vapor barrier in a 1,000-square-foot basement might cost between $250 and $750 for materials alone.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for vapor barrier installation generally fall between $1.00 and $2.50 per square foot. A standard project in Rochelle, IL, could therefore range from $1,000 to $2,500 depending on complexity and local rates.
Total Project Costs - When combining materials and labor, the overall expense for vapor barrier installation typically ranges from $1.50 to $3.25 per square foot. For a 1,200-square-foot area, this might total between $1,800 and $3,900.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include surface preparation or repairs, which can add $200 to $500 to the project. These extra expenses vary based on the condition of the installation area and specific contractor est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a vapor barrier? A vapor barrier is a material installed to prevent moisture from passing through floors, walls, or ceilings, helping to control humidity levels indoors.
Where should vapor barriers be installed? Vapor barriers are typically installed in crawl spaces, basements, or underneath concrete slabs to reduce moisture infiltration.
What materials are used for vapor barriers?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ene plastic sheeting, foil-backed membranes, and other moisture-resistant sheets.
How long does vapor barrier installation take? The installation duration varies depending on the area size and complexity but gener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.
Why hire a professional for vapor barrier installation? Professionals ensure proper installation techniques, effective moisture control, and compliance with local building practices.
